RoCE Commands

roce [< lossy | semi-lossless | lossless >]

[no] roce

Configures the switch to RoCE mode.

The no form of the command disables RoCE mode.

Syntax Description

Lossless

Full PFC support (this is the default when no parameter is chosen).

Semi-lossless

Micro-burst absorption (pause rx compliant, no pause propagation).

Lossy

Congestion control based on ECN marking only. No PFC support.

Default

N/A

Configuration Mode

config

History

3.8.2000

Example

switch (config) # roce <mode>

switch (config) # no roce
switch (config) # show roce

RoCE mode: N/A

switch (config) #

Related Commands

show roce
show interfaces ethernet 1/1 counters roce

Notes

  • Configuring RoCE without specifying a mode will configure RoCE with lossless mode.

  • Changing RoCE mode may cause interfaces toggling and, consequently, a momentary loss of data.

show roce

Displays RoCE mode information.

Syntax Description

N/A

Default

N/A

Configuration Mode

config

History

3.8.2000

3.8.3000

Updated example

Example

switch (config) # show roce

RoCE mode : lossless
LLDP : disabled
Port trust mode: L3

Application TLV:
Selector: udp
Protocol: 4791
Priority: 3

Port congestion-control:
Mode: ecn, absolute
Min : 150
Max : 1500

PFC : enabled
switch-priority 3: enabled

RoCE used TCs:
----------------------------------------------
Switch-Priority TC Application ETS
----------------------------------------------
3 3 RoCE WRR 50%
6 6 CNP Strict

RoCE buffer pools:
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
Traffic Type Memory Switch Memory actual Usage Max Usage
Pool [%] Priorities
----------------------------------------------------------------------------------------------
lossy-default lossy auto 0, 1, 2, 5, 14.4M 0 0
6, 7
roce-reserved lossless auto 3, 4 14.4M 0 0

Exception list:
Switch priority 4 is mapped to RoCE traffic pool
LLDP is not enabled.
Interface ethernet 1/8 PFC is not enabled.

Notes

Interface-related properties (such as ETS, QoS, TC mapping) represent expected values for RoCE. For the state of a specific interface, please use relevant interface show command.
